Railway Minister announces parcel train to transport apples from Kashmir to Delhi, Pg1

Railways launches daily parcel train from Budgam to Delhi, rescuing stranded Kashmir apples worth ₹200 crore after highway closure.

Key Highlights:

  • Railway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w announced a daily parcel train service from Budgam to Adarsh Nagar, Delhi starting September 13, 2025.
  • The initiative aims to aid Kashmiri apple growers facing transportation issues due to highway closures.
  • Each parcel van will carry 23 metric tonnes of apples.
  • J&K's apple production was 20.40 lakh metric tons in 2023-24, contributing over 70% of the country's total.

Detailed Insights:

  • The Srinagar-Jammu National Highway closure for 13 days due to landslips stranded trucks carrying apples worth ₹200 crore.
  • The train will depart from Budgam at 6:15 a.m. on Saturdays and reach Adarsh Nagar at 5 a.m. the next day.
  • Lieutenant-Governor Manoj Sinha and Chief Minister Omar Abdullah thanked the Railway Ministry for the initiative.
  • The Railways is prepared to operate additional trains based on demand to further support the horticulture sector.
